アクティビティ
最新
バナーの背景画像
ワークフローに関するアクティビティ
最終更新日 2024年4月22日

エンティティ レコードにクエリを実行

UiPath.DataService.Activities.QueryEntityRecords<UiPath.DataService.Definition.IEntity>

説明

選択されたエンティティに対し、指定されたフィルターに従ってレコードのリストを UiPath Data Service から取得します。

プロジェクトの対応 OS

Windows | クロスプラットフォーム

デザイナー パネル

  • エンティティ - アクティビティで使用するエンティティを選択します。このプロパティは、Data Service からインポートされたエンティティのみをサポートします。

  • クエリ - エンティティを選択すると、クエリを設定するようウィザードで求められます。

    フィルター ビルダーでは次の手順を行います。

    1. [条件を追加] または [グループを追加] をクリックします。最初のドロップダウン メニューで、選択されたエンティティ型をフィルター処理するときの基準となるフィールドを選択します。関連する任意のエンティティのフィールドを選択することもできます。

    2. 2 つ目のドロップダウン メニューで、選択されたフィールドを評価するための演算子を選択します。演算子のリストは、最初のドロップダウン メニューで選択されたフィールドの型によって変化します。

    3. 3 つ目の式フィールドには、選択されたフィールドに対する値または式を入力します。サポートされる値は、最初のドロップダウン メニューで選択されたフィールドの型によって変化します。

    4. 他の条件またはグループを追加する場合は [条件を追加] をクリックし、[すべて] または [いずれか] のどちらの条件を使用してフィルター処理するかを選択します。

プロパティ パネル

オプション

  • 並べ替えフィールド - 取得したレコードを並べ替える基準となるフィールドの名前です。この名前は、大文字と小文字の区別も含め、選択したエンティティの型の有効なフィールド名と同一である必要があります。既定では、このフィールドは [Id] に設定されます。

  • 昇順で並べ替え - [並べ替え] プロパティで指定したフィールドに基づいて、レコードを昇順に並べ替えます。このフィールドは Boolean 値 (True、False) のみをサポートします。既定値は True です。

  • 上限 - すべてのレコードのうち、取得するレコードの最大数を指定します。このプロパティは 1 から 1000 までの値をサポートしています。このフィールドの既定値は 100 です。

  • スキップ - 指定した件数だけレコードをスキップできます。指定された値がレコードの合計数より大きい場合、レコードは取得されません。このプロパティは、0 以上の値をサポートし、既定では、0 に設定されます。

  • Target.Timeout (milliseconds) - エラーがスローされるまでにアクティビティが待機する時間 (単位: ミリ秒) を指定します。既定値は、30000 ミリ秒 (30 秒) です。

  • 関連レコードの深さ - サービスから取得する関連レコードの深さを指定します。このプロパティは 1 から 3 までの値をサポートします。既定値は 2 です。

出力

  • レコードの合計数 - 指定したクエリ フィルターに一致するレコードの合計数であり、Int64 型の変数に格納されます。このフィールドは Int64 型変数のみをサポートします。

  • 出力レコード - Data Service から取得したレコードのリストです。このフィールドは、Data Service からインポートされる型の List オブジェクトのみをサポートし、選択されたエンティティの型と同じ型である必要があります。

Was this page helpful?

サポートを受ける
RPA について学ぶ - オートメーション コース
UiPath コミュニティ フォーラム
UiPath ロゴ (白)
信頼とセキュリティ
© 2005-2024 UiPath. All rights reserved.